Develop a Daily Writing Routine: One of the key pieces of advice from M.H.Khan is to establish a daily writing routine. Set aside dedicated time each day to focus on your writing, whether it's early in the morning, during your lunch break, or in the evening. Consistency is key when it comes to honing your writing skills.
Read Widely and Voraciously: M.H.Khan emphasizes the importance of reading extensively across genres to broaden your knowledge and enhance your writing style. Reading different types of literature can inspire new ideas and perspectives, helping you grow as a writer.
Edit Ruthlessly: Another tip from M.H.Khan is to edit your work ruthlessly. Once you have completed a piece of writing, go back and revise it multiple times to refine your ideas, improve clarity, and eliminate any unnecessary words or sentences. Editing is a crucial step in the writing process that should not be overlooked.
Seek Feedback from Others: Don't be afraid to share your work with others and seek feedback. Joining a writing group or workshop can provide valuable insights and constructive criticism to help you strengthen your writing skills.
Stay Persistent and Persevere: Lastly, M.H.Khan encourages aspiring authors to stay persistent and persevere in the face of rejection or setbacks. Writing is a challenging journey, but with determination and dedication, you can achieve your writing goals.
